C | Page 11 of 16 APPLICATIONS INFORMATION CVBS OUTPUT The composite video signal (CVBS_OUT) is produced by passively summing the Y and C channels (see Figure 1), after amplification by their respective gain stages. Each signal experiences a 6.2 dB loss from the passive summation and is subsequently amplified by 6.2 dB in the fixed stage following the summer. The net signal gain through the composite video path is, therefore, 0 dB, and the resulting composite signal present at the ADA4424-6 output is the sum of Y and C with unity gain. CORNER FREQUENCY SELECTION The component channels of the ADA4424-6 allow for a 1 dB filter corner frequency of either 25 MHz or 39 MHz/34 MHz. The FC_SEL pin operates as described in Table 5. Table 5. ED/HD Bandwidth Selection FC_SEL (Pin 12) HD/ED −1 dB Corner Frequency (Typ) Low (0) ED 25 MHz High (1) HD 39 MHz (HY); 34 MHz (Pb, Pr) INPUT DC OFFSET CANCELLATION The luma channels (Y_IN, HY_IN) of the ADA4424-6 are capable of detecting and cancelling dc input offsets of up to 1.1 V. Four distinct modes of detection/cancellation are available. These are selected via the MODE1 and MODE0 pins. The chroma (C_IN) and color difference (HPb_IN, HPr_IN) inputs do not support offset cancellation. It is recommended that these inputs be ac- coupled. Automatic Detection/Cancellation Mode There are two modes of automatic operation. The primary mode samples the input signal between the rising edge of the horizon- tal sync pulse and the start of active video (back porch), averages the value over the sampling interval, and subtracts it from the output signal. This is the more accurate method and is able to reduce the input-referred offsets to less than 25 mV. An alternate method is available for copy-protected signals, where sampling the back porch may not provide a reliable dc average. This method detects the input negative sync tip, and clamps it to a fixed value (−214 mV for SD, and −300 mV for ED/HD).
